By the editors · 2 min readApple and raspberry launch bright and crisp, their tart edges sharpened by saffron’s leathery dryness and cardamom’s peppery bite. A jammy strawberry heart folds into frankincense resin, the smoky-peppery note lifting the fruit so it never cloys; violet and peony add cool powder that keeps the sugar in check. Vanilla and patchouli arrive early, wrapping the fruit in a soft, earthy blanket while musk shears off the last sparkle, turning the skin smell into a muted, suede-like haze. Projection drops to whisper range within three hours, leaving a close, laundry-warm trace that reads like berry tinted cashmere. Office-safe, spring through early fall, best for cool mornings when you want quiet fruit without syrup.
